Hodgson and Thompson v. Bowerbank, 9 U.S. (5 Cranch) 303 (1809), was a United States Supreme Court case that held part of the Judiciary Act of 1789 unconstitutional. The invalidated portion conferred federal courts jurisdiction to try cases between aliens.
